From 4a50881bbac309e6f0684816a180bc3c14e1485d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Moni Shoua Date: Sun, 24 Dec 2017 13:54:58 +0200 Subject: IB/core: Verify that QP is security enabled in create and destroy The XRC target QP create flow sets up qp_sec only if there is an IB link with LSM security enabled. However, several other related uAPI entry points blindly follow the qp_sec NULL pointer, resulting in a possible oops. Check for NULL before using qp_sec.
